Jaffna Uni remembers Thileepan

Hundreds of students the University of Jaffna on Monday remembered the 29th anniversary of the death of Lt Col Thileepan. 

Lighting candles of remembrance, students gathered to pay their respects to Thileepan, who died after 11 days hunger striking in protest at Sri Lankan state actions.
